Our broiler chickens are especially susceptible to flooding as we have learned in the past, so we were very careful to monitor them closely during the heavy rainfall on Friday. If rainfall starts piling up in any of the pasture shelters then the birds get really wet and really cold. Thankfully we did not lose a single chicken! The shelters were in a good area of the field and the ground soaked up a lot of the rainfall. Come along in the video below as we perform one of the many checks Friday afternoon.

We re-use packaging!

We’ve seen a good response to our efforts in re-using packaging! Thanks and keep it up.  

You can help us reduce our carbon footprint by returning your CLEAN egg cartons and meat boxes. 

The main reason that we switched to plastic egg cartons a while back was because they are so much more durable than paper which could only be used once.  They also protect the eggs much better!

So if you have some egg cartons or boxes to return, you can just place them on your porch on your home delivery day.  Farm pickup customers can, of course, drop them off when you come to pick up your new order.  

***We can only re-use OUR cartons or boxes. Please re-use or recycle other boxes or egg cartons elsewhere.***

We redact your personal information found on your meat boxes when we re-use them, but feel free to redact to redact it yourself without damaging the box if you would like.  

Thanks for helping us re-use our packaging!
